Top 10 Bitcoin Exchanges in 2025

Below is our curated list of the best Bitcoin exchanges this year—ranked based on usability, fees, security, supported payment methods, and overall value.

1. Coinbase – Best for Beginners

Coinbase remains the go-to platform for new investors thanks to its clean interface, intuitive mobile app, and robust educational resources. It supports over 200 cryptocurrencies and offers a built-in wallet for secure storage.

2. Gemini – Best Mobile App Experience

Gemini excels in security and compliance, being the first crypto exchange to achieve SOC-2 certification. Its mobile app delivers a seamless experience, ideal for users who want to trade on the go with confidence.

3. Binance.US – Lowest Trading Fees

As a U.S.-focused version of the global giant Binance, Binance.US offers competitive fees starting as low as 0%, especially for high-volume traders. It also provides access to staking and a wide range of digital assets.

4. Coinmama – Best for Credit Card Purchases

If you’re looking to buy Bitcoin instantly using a credit card, Coinmama is one of the most straightforward options. It supports multiple payment methods and delivers fast transactions—perfect for quick entry into the market.

5. Bisq – Best Decentralized Option

For users prioritizing privacy and control, Bisq is a peer-to-peer decentralized exchange that doesn’t require KYC verification. You retain full custody of your funds while trading directly with others via the Tor network.

6. Kraken – Top Choice for Security & Support

Kraken stands out with its strong security protocols, cold storage protection, and 24/7 customer support. It’s ideal for serious traders who value reliability and responsive assistance.

7. BitMart – Advanced Features & Copy Trading

BitMart offers over 15,000 crypto instruments and supports futures trading, copy trading, and staking. While some services are restricted in the U.S., its global reach makes it appealing for active traders.

8. eToro – Best for Crypto + Stock Investors

eToro blends traditional finance with crypto by allowing users to invest in both stocks and digital currencies. Its social trading feature lets beginners mirror expert traders’ moves—great for passive investing.

9. Cash App – Simplest Mobile Banking Integration

Cash App makes buying Bitcoin as easy as sending money to a friend. With no separate account setup needed and instant transfers between users, it’s perfect for casual investors already using the app for banking.

10. Crypto.com – Most Feature-Rich Platform

From NFTs and DeFi wallets to crypto debit cards and staking rewards, Crypto.com packs a wide array of services into one mobile-first platform. Holding its native CRO token unlocks lower fees and higher yields.

Centralized vs Decentralized Exchanges

TypeProsCons
Centralized (CEX)High liquidity, user-friendly, strong supportRequires KYC; third-party custody
Decentralized (DEX)No KYC, full control over fundsSteeper learning curve; lower liquidity

Beginners often benefit more from centralized exchanges due to their ease of use and regulatory compliance.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: What is the best Bitcoin exchange for beginners?
A: Coinbase is widely regarded as the best option due to its simple interface, educational tools, and seamless mobile experience.

Q: Which exchange has the lowest fees for buying Bitcoin?
A: Binance.US offers some of the lowest trading fees—starting at 0%—especially for users with higher trading volumes or those holding BNB tokens.

Q: Is it safe to buy Bitcoin on these platforms?
A: Yes, reputable exchanges like Coinbase, Kraken, and Gemini use bank-grade encryption, two-factor authentication (2FA), and store most funds offline in cold storage.

Q: Can I buy Bitcoin without ID verification?
A: Yes—decentralized platforms like Bisq allow anonymous trading without KYC requirements, though limits apply initially to prevent fraud.

Q: Should I keep my Bitcoin on the exchange or move it to a wallet?
A: For long-term holding, always transfer your Bitcoin to a personal hardware or non-custodial wallet. Exchanges are convenient but carry higher risk if hacked.

Q: Are there alternatives to crypto exchanges?
A: Absolutely. You can invest via Bitcoin ETFs through traditional brokers or use peer-to-peer marketplaces like LocalBitcoins. Some automated trading bots also offer AI-driven strategies.
